Served as Pope from 1003 until death in the same year. His papacy was short-lived, primarily lasting only a few months. The administration focused on church governance and maintaining church authority in a period marked by political instability in Italy. Not much information remains regarding significant actions taken during the papacy, but the role involved overseeing the administration of the Catholic Church during a time of notable challenges and conflicts. Death occurred shortly after taking office.
